Players from two of Spanish football’s leading clubs have been included in the latest squad called upon by the Argentine national team this week.
Argentina are primed to return to action early next month, as part of the September international break.
Lionel Scaloni’s troops have been pencilled in for a pair of World Cup qualifiers, first against Venezuela, and then Ecuador.
This week, the country’s headmaster was in turn tasked with choosing the squad of players who will be tasked with extending the Albiceleste’s advantage atop the CONMEBOL standings.
And as alluded to above, as much has now been made official.
Featuring front and centre is new Real Madrid signing Franco Mastantuono, who could be afforded his Blancos debut as soon as this evening.
And also called upon are a quartet of players from the other half of the Madrid divide, in the form of Atlético stars Nahuel Molina, Thiago Almada, Julián Alvarez and Giuliano Simeone.
Despite recent injury concerns, captain and talisman Lionel Messi has been selected by namesake Scaloni, too.
